3.65568 as a fraction equals 365568/100000 or 11424/3125

Now let's break down the steps for converting 3.65568 into a fraction.

Step 1:

First, we express 3.65568 as a fraction by placing it over 1:
3.65568/1

Step 2:

Next, we multiply both the numerator and denominator by 10 for each digit after the decimal point.
3.65568 x 100000/1 x 100000
  =  
365568/100000

Step 3:

Next, we find the Greatest Common Factor (GCF) for 365568 and 100000. Keep in mind a factor is just a number that divides into another number without any remainder.
The factors of 365568 are: 1 2 3 4 6 7 8 12 14 16 17 21 24 28 32 34 42 48 51 56 64 68 84 96 102 112 119 128 136 168 192 204 224 238 256 272 336 357 384 408 448 476 512 544 672 714 768 816 896 952 1024 1088 1344 1428 1536 1632 1792 1904 2176 2688 2856 3072 3264 3584 3808 4352 5376 5712 6528 7168 7616 8704 10752 11424 13056 15232 17408 21504 22848 26112 30464 45696 52224 60928 91392 121856 182784 365568
The factors of 100000 are: 1 2 4 5 8 10 16 20 25 32 40 50 80 100 125 160 200 250 400 500 625 800 1000 1250 2000 2500 3125 4000 5000 6250 10000 12500 20000 25000 50000 100000
The GCF of 365568 and 100000 is: 32

Step 4:

To simplify the fraction, we divide both the numerator and denominator by their greatest common factor (GCF), which we calculated in the previous step. The GCF value is 32 in this case.
365568 ÷ 32/100000 ÷ 32
  =  
11424/3125


Great Work! We've just determined that 3.65568 as a fraction equals 365568/100000 or 11424/3125 in its simplest form.

What are rational numbers?

A rational number is any number that can be expressed as the fraction of two integers, such as 3/4, -5/2, or 0.75.

What is a decimal?

A decimal is a number that includes a decimal point, representing a fraction of a whole. For example, 0.5 represents 1/2.

What are rounding decimals?

Rounding decimals means adjusting a number to a given place value. For example, rounding 3.186 to two decimal places gives 3.19. Note that last digit which is 6 is closer to 10 than 1 so the digit before it which is 8 move up a value to 9.

What is a fraction bar?

A fraction bar is the horizontal line that separates the numerator and denominator in a fraction. It also represents division. For example, in 2/4, the fraction bar means 2 divided by 4.
